Viewfinder screen - In SLR camera, this is the screen upon which a lens projects its image for composition and focusing.

MICROPRISM COLLAR - Focusing aid in a viewfinder screen composed of small glass or plastic multiple prisms. An image that is in focus appears sharp and clear; an out-of-focus image has a broken-up, shimmery appearance.

On the viewfinder screen of any AF point-and-shoot camera, you'll see a pair of brackets (or sometimes a circle). These marks delineate where the autofocus sensors are going to lock on when you press the shutter button halfway.

Minute glass or plastic structure of multiple prisms set in a viewfinder screen to act as a focusing aid. Breaks up an out-of-focus subject into a shimmer but images a focused subject clearly.

A loupe is a small, mounted magnifying glass; sometimes fitted in cameras (e.g. TLRs) to magnify the viewfinder screen as an aid to focusing. Loupes are also used to examine negatives.
